The procedure involves giving regional or general anesthesia, then cutting off a cone-shaped piece of tissue containing the abnormal cervical cells. In a cervical conization (also called cold knife cone biopsy), a small cone-shaped sample of tissue is removed from the cervix and examined under a microscope for any signs of cancer.
